di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index 4f9a5426087cd50396a2165a973bbe387ab39e89..cad3764aa0372d82487befc63fcff8bb0b408166 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-80,6 +80,12 @@ compile:
 
 .views:
   stage: docs
+  before_script:
+    - source .local/bin/env.sh
+    - sed -i "s?<support inside?<\!--support inside?" compact/ecal_barrel.xml
+    - sed -i "s?</support>?</support-->?" compact/ecal_barrel.xml
+    - echo $DETECTOR_PATH
+    - cp compact/ecal_barrel.xml ${DETECTOR_PATH}/compact/ecal_barrel.xml
   needs:
     - ["common:detector"]